Because the technique of 3D face reconstruction based on a single is more difficult, and there is little relevant content in our country, this thesis provides a profound research on the 3D face reconstruction methods based on a single image and statistical model, and propose a new method both for building a statistical model and for efficient face reconstruction. Specific study points are shown as follows:1) Based on the In-depth analysis and summary of previous achievements, we discuss current researches and applications of 3D facial reconstruction technology in detail and mainly focus on a single-image based face reconstruction method.2) Study general method of the establishment of three-dimensional face of the statistical model and proposed a new statistical modeling approach.The core step of building three-dimensional face statistical model is to establish a point-to-point correspondence among 3D faces in database. As the data points of 3D faces are huge in size and face has a complex physiological structure, thus establishing point-to-point correspondence is a very difficult problem. We use thin plate splines to establish the dense point-to-point correspondence by combining two-dimensional and three-dimensional information.3) Propose an efficient face reconstruction method based on a single image.Face reconstruction only uses a frontal face image. The reconstruction process consists of three-dimensional shape reconstruction and texture reconstruction. Based on the landmarks, we use fitting algorithms to optimize shape coefficients, thus the corresponding three-dimensional face shape can be reconstructed. In order to improve efficiency, we use texture mapping to reconstruct texture, which can guarantee the realistic reconstruction while dramatically reduce the reconstruction time.For in-depth studies of above aspects, this thesis has made some progress and performance in the following areas:1) Put forward a new method to establish the dense point-to-point correspondence among 3D faces by combining with two-dimensional and three-dimensional information, and build a statistical model of BJUT-3D face database;2) Reconstruction based on only a single frontal image;3) The three-dimensional reconstruction time has greatly reduced, only 4s implemented by MATLAB...
